Common Ghost Controls Gate Repair Problems We Solve in Jan-Phyl Village
- Surge-fried TSS1 control boards. Jan-Phyl Village sits in Lightning Alley, where afternoon thunderstorms strike with brutal regularity. Unprotected Ghost Controls TSS1 operators take direct hits through overhead power lines or induction from nearby strikes. We replace the board, test the transformer, and install surge suppression that actually matches Florida’s electrical environment — not the generic hardware-store version.
- Corroded limit switches on TSS2 slide gates. Polk County’s irrigation water runs hard with mineral content. On TSS2 units serving commercial entries and larger residential driveways, that scaling builds up on magnetic limit switches until the gate “forgets” where to stop. We clean, calibrate, or replace — and we’ll tell you if your water source is accelerating the problem.
- Misaligned magnetic sensors on swing gates. Central Florida’s elevated water table means saturated soils expand and contract seasonally. Gate posts shift. Suddenly your Ghost Controls swing gate’s safety sensors don’t line up, and the unit throws error codes or reverses randomly. We realign, shim, or repour footings when the post itself has wandered too far.
- Failed gear reducers on HSS1 operators. Manufactured-home parks in Jan-Phyl Village cycle their gates hard — 40, 50, 60 times daily. The HSS1’s gear reducer wasn’t designed for that duty cycle indefinitely. We stock aftermarket reducers that match OEM torque specs at lower cost, or rebuild with OEM when the housing itself is compromised.
- Rust treatment on ornamental iron frames. Humidity here doesn’t take a season off. Hinges seize, brackets crack, and what starts as surface rust on a 1980s tubular steel gate becomes structural failure. We treat, weld, or fabricate replacement hardware — and we won’t mount a new Ghost Controls operator to a frame that’s going to collapse in two years.
Ghost Controls Service in Jan-Phyl Village: What Local Conditions Mean for Your Equipment
Here’s what separates Jan-Phyl Village from gate markets even one county over: the manufactured-home parks along Havendale Boulevard and similar corridors still run 1970s–1980s vintage swing-gate operators whose manufacturers are long defunct. When those units finally die — and they are dying now, in clusters — local technicians face a choice: hunt obsolete parts through specialty surplus suppliers, or engineer a retrofit that marries modern control boards to legacy gate frames. Most shops don’t have the fabrication background for that second option. William Davis learned mechanical and welding fundamentals at Orange Technical College, and that training shows up in brackets we cut and weld on-site to make a Ghost Controls TSS1 mount cleanly to a frame built before its bolt patterns existed. Ghost Controls Models & Products We Service in Jan-Phyl Village
We work on the full Ghost Controls residential and light-commercial line: TSS1 and TSS2 swing operators, the HSS1 heavy-duty swing unit, and the DK2 dual-gate kit. For control boards and safety sensors, we primarily source OEM Ghost Controls replacements — compatibility matters when you’re integrating with existing Ghost Controls remotes and keypad systems. For gear reducers and drive motors, we also stock quality aftermarket options that meet or exceed factory torque and duty-cycle specs, which keeps repair costs down on older units where a full replacement doesn’t make financial sense. Our rule: when repair costs exceed 60% of a new unit price, we recommend replacement and explain why. Polk County generally requires permitting for new gate installations and significant electrical work, but straightforward operator replacement on existing gates typically does not trigger a full permit cycle. We advise checking with Polk County Building Division if your project involves new concrete, structural welding, or electrical service upgrades beyond the operator itself.
